About Sobia Malik

Sobia Malik is a scholar working on Ecology, Oceanography and Atmospheric Science, having authored 10 papers that have together received 268 indexed citations. Recurring topics across this work include Marine animal studies overview (8 papers), Identification and Quantification in Food (4 papers) and Marine and coastal plant biology (3 papers). The work is most often cited by research in Ecology (232 citations), Oceanography (99 citations) and Developmental Biology (17 citations). Sobia Malik has collaborated with scholars based in Canada, United States and South Africa. Frequent co-authors include Bradley N. White, Moira W. Brown, Scott D. Kraus, Phillip J. Clapham, Rob DeSalle, Robert L. Brownell, Paul J. Wilson, Howard C. Rosenbaum, Mary G. Egan and Peter Walsh. Their work appears in journals such as Conservation Biology, Molecular Ecology and Canadian Journal of Zoology.
